The carbon footprint of a sock slipper typically falls around 5.25 kg CO2e. This estimate considers the manufacturing, materials, and transportation involved. The range can be between 2.50 and 8.00 kg CO2e, reflecting variations in production processes and materials used.

The main sources of emissions from a sock slipper include the manufacturing of textiles like cotton or wool and the production of the sole material. These processes contribute significantly to the overall carbon footprint, which averages around 5.25 kg CO2e. Energy used during manufacturing and transportation also adds to the total emissions.
